Basic Geometric Core Objects:
Point:
To create a point, the X, Y, and Z coordinates are defined.
<O N="3DGeometric_Objects1" T="Project" Category="3D Geometric Objects"> <!-- created by ParamML Examples on 30.01.2023 --> <!-- Point --> <O N="station" T="Point" X="10" Y="15" Z="20" />
Line:
To create a line, two distinct points with their X, Y, and Z coordinates are defined.
... <!-- Line --> <O N="beam" T="Line" X="firstpoint.X" Y="firstpoint.Y" Z="firstpoint.Z"> <O T="Point" X="0" Y="0" Z="0" /> <O T="Point" X="10" Y="0" Z="0" /> </O> </O> |

Surface:
When it is desired to define a surface, the surface must have at least three different points, the coordinates of these points are determined and the surface is created as follows.
<O N="3DGeometric_Objects2" T="Project" Category="3D Geometric Objects"> <!-- created by ParamML Examples on 30.01.2023 --> <!-- Surface --> <O T="Surface"> <O T="Point" X="0" Y="60" Z="0" /> <O T="Point" X="60" Y="60" Z="0" /> <O T="Point" X="60" Y="0" Z="0" /> <O T="Point" X="0" Y="-40" Z="0" /> <O T="Point" X="-40" Y="0" Z="0" /> </O> </O> |

Circle:
When it is desired to defined a circle, the radius is determined and created as follows.
<O N="3DGeometric_Objects3" T="Project" Category="3D Geometric Objects"> <!-- created by ParamML Examples on 30.01.2023 --> <O T="Circle" Radius="50" /> </O> |

Volume:
A volume is a 3D object formed by combining two surfaces with varying depths. To define a volume, the coordinates of each point on both surfaces are determined and the volume is created based on this information.
<O N="3DGeometric_Objects4" T="Project" Category="3D Geometric Objects"> <!-- created by ParamML Examples on 30.01.2023 --> <P N="width" V="20" Role="Input" /> <O T="Volume"> <O T="Surface"> <O T="Point" X="-width" Y="-width" /> <O T="Point" X="width" Y="-width" /> <O T="Point" X="width" Y="width" /> <O T="Point" X="-width" Y="width" /> </O> <O T="Surface" Z="3*width"> <O T="Point" X="-width/2" Y="-width/2" /> <O T="Point" X="width/2" Y="-width/2" /> <O T="Point" X="width/2" Y="width/2" /> <O T="Point" X="-width/2" Y="width/2" /> </O> </O> </O> |
